According to written family tree information from Pauline Moses, Winnie's mother is also named Winnie Clementine. Need to check to see if I can determine who her real parents were.

David Jackson's Bible record does not record Donelson' first name as Andrew. The Bible record reads Dolenson Jackson and the Bible does record Dolenson's marriage to Elizabeth E. J. Means. There are rootsweb charts with his first name as Andrew, but no source is given.

1860 Census Nacogdoches, Nacogdoches Co., Texas
D. Jackson 36 M blacksmith TN
Elizabeth E. Jackson 32 F housekeeper MO
Nancy J. Jackson 13 F TN
Mae Jackson 11 F TX
Sarah J. Jackson 5 F TX
A. D. Jackson 3 M TX

Listed in the 1870 Nacogdoches County, Texas Census as Elizabeth J. Jackson, age 44, born Missouri, cannot read or write. With husband and children.

1880 Census Dist 99, Twp not stated, Madison Co., Texas
Jackson, Donalson W M 62 Blacksmith TN NC NC
Jackson, Elizabeth J W F 53 keeping House MO NC TN

Listed in the 1900 Madison County, Texas Census, District 30, page 64A, enumerated June 16th, Dwelling 204, Household 204 as Elizabeth Jackson, born May 1826, age 74, Widowed, borne 1 child, with 1 still living (sic), born MO, parents born Ireland. Living in son Andrew's household.
